Good opportunity to get to know coach better: Ibrahim

Winger Mohammad Ibrahim said it’s a good opportunity for them to get to know the coach better as they have got a long time to take preparation for FIFA Int’l friendly matches against Cambodia and Nepal this month.

He was speaking to the pressmen today (Friday) at a pre practice session at the Armed Police Battalion ground in the city’s Uttara.

“We’ve worked with our head coach Javier Cabrera in the last few matches and it’s good opportunity for us to build up the understanding with him as we have got a long time to take preparation for FIFA Int’l friendly matches against Cambodia and Nepal this month,” he said to a questioner.

He said during the practice session the coach pointed out those mistakes which are being made and instruct correct those mistakes.

Ibrahim thinks that they have chance to win against Nepal and Cambodia because the opponents are quite familiar to them and it would be needed a good team’s effort to win those two matches.

National football team’s manager Iqbal Hossain informed that midfielder Sohel Rana would miss the friendly matches as he suffered injury during the team’s practice session. An MRI report of Sohel Rana came last night and as per the decision of the doctor Sohel was given four weeks rest to recover his injury.

Bangladesh national football team will play the two friendly matches to utilize in September FIFA window. The boys in red and green will play their first friendly match against Cambodia on September 22 in Cambodia and then play the second match against Nepal on September 27 in Nepal.
